    Detox Rainbow Roll-Ups with Peanut Sauce



    • Author:
      Lindsay

    • Total Time:
      45 minutes (lots of chopping)

    • Yield:
      6 servings 1x

    Description

    Detox Rainbow Roll-Ups – with curry hummus and veggies in a collard leaf, dunked in peanut sauce! Most beautiful healthy desk lunch!


    Ingredients


    Units


    Scale

    Rainbow Roll-Ups:

    • carrots, cut into matchsticks
    • cucumbers, cut into matchsticks
    • red cabbage
    • curry hummus
    • cooked rice or quinoa (optional)
    • peanuts and cilantro
    • collard greens (leaf)

    Peanut Sauce:

    • 3/4 cup peanut butter
    • 1/4 cup soy sauce (tamari or coconut aminos if gluten free)
    • 1/4 cup rice vinegar
    • 1/4 cup water
    • 2 tablespoons honey
    • 1 clove garlic


    Instructions

    1. Prep: Trim the stem/spine of the collard leaf – don’t cut it completely off, but just cut it down so that it’s nice and thin and pliable.
    2. Roll: Arrange your fillings on the collard leaf. Fold the ends in and roll from front to back, trying to keep everything in there nice and tight. Watch video for a visual example.
    3. Peanut Sauce: Run all the ingredients through a blender or food processor. Voila!

    Notes

    You can steam the collard leaves if you want to make them more pliable. I also found that just running the leaf under hot water or placing hot rice on it was enough to soften it just a little bit. These aren’t the greatest for making ahead, since the hummus can get a little watery once it sits with the veggies. I recommend prepping everything and then keeping it in the fridge and rolling a fresh one each morning or just before you eat it. They will hold together nicely with toothpicks! For a completely sugar free version of this recipe, use white distilled vinegar.
